1. Choose the Right Koi Fish Art Pieces
The first step in learning how to decorate your garden with koi fish art is choosing the right pieces. You’ll find a wide variety of koi fish sculptures, wall hangings, stepping stones, and even colorful wind chimes. Fiberglass or ceramic koi statues are popular because they’re durable and weatherproof. Go for colors that contrast nicely with your garden greenery—reds, oranges, and whites really pop. Want a peaceful pond vibe without an actual pond? Place a few koi statues among your plants to mimic the look of swimming fish. You’ll be surprised how easily it creates that Zen feeling.
2. Create a Focal Point Around Water
You don’t need a huge pond to create a beautiful koi-themed focal point—though if you do have a pond, even better! You can place koi fish sculptures or wall murals around a birdbath, small fountain, or artificial stream to simulate a natural aquatic setting. This creates a calm, peaceful area that instantly draws attention. Add a bench nearby, and boom—you’ve got yourself the perfect garden escape. If you already have a water feature, decorating around it with koi-themed art will instantly elevate the space and give it a cohesive, tranquil vibe.
3. Mix Natural Elements with Koi Art
To really make your koi art blend beautifully with your garden, try mixing it with natural elements. Surround your koi statues with smooth river rocks, bamboo, or flowering plants like lotus and lilies. The combination of man-made art and organic textures creates a perfect balance. Even a simple gravel path lined with koi stepping stones can completely transform how you move through the space. Koi art doesn’t need to scream for attention—it works best when it flows naturally with the landscape. That’s where the real magic happens.
4. Light It Up for Nighttime Vibes
Don’t let your koi fish art disappear once the sun goes down! Add some garden lighting to make those stunning pieces shine even at night. Soft solar lights placed near your koi sculptures can create a magical glow, while spotlights can highlight a larger koi centerpiece or wall art. For a dreamy effect, try using string lights or lanterns around the area where your koi art is displayed. This not only makes your garden safer to walk through at night, but also gives it a warm, cozy atmosphere that’s perfect for evening relaxation or entertaining guests.
5. Personalize with DIY Koi Projects
Want to make your garden truly one-of-a-kind? Try adding some DIY koi fish art! You can paint koi fish designs on old tiles, craft stepping stones with koi shapes, or even create a hand-painted koi mural on your garden wall or fence. This is a fun way to get creative and put a personal touch on your outdoor space. Plus, it’s a great weekend project for you or your family. Not only will your garden look amazing, but you’ll also have something to be proud of every time you step outside.
